Hector is a big orange and red teddy bear who belongs to three-year-old Robert. They are inseparable and often sit cuddled up together in the lounge.
Hector loves biscuits and watches Robert eat a biscuit each day for his morning snack. Hector longs to eat one too but can only watch, as Robert says “umm” as he eats his favourite biscuit each day.
One day Hector finds himself sitting next to the biscuit tin and dreams of reaching in to pick out a biscuit.
All excited he thinks of a plan to get that biscuit. However it’s not that easy and Hector’s attempts fail each time.
The book ‘Hector and the Biscuit’ tells us about the journey Hector has trying to obtain a biscuit.
Does he manage it?
